Before or during almost every school camp, the question around safety comes up.
A teacher. A principal. It doesn't matter who.
But I never mind that question.
I respect it.
Because somewhere along the way, someone made sure safety stopped being an afterthought in this industry and became something we all expect.
That someone is Mona Preller.
On paper, Mona runs Alles Magazine, a platform connecting suppliers across the outdoor education industry. Spend five minutes with her, though, and you quickly realise it's so much more than that.
Mona started Alles because she cared about raising the standard of safety in outdoor education. She wasn't willing to let "good enough" be good enough.
So she became someone who refused to let the industry settle.
For years, she has encouraged better safety standards, connected schools with trusted providers, and challenged operators to raise the bar. She helps teachers and principals recognise the organisations that are leading the way, while never hesitating to encourage the rest of us to do better.
She does it because she believes our industry can be excellent, and she holds everyone to that standard, including us.
Now she's taking that mission even further.
Mona is launching a thesis, a practical guide to navigating outdoor education in a space that continues to evolve.
